Ernest van der Kwast
Ernest Roelof Arend van der Kwast (born January 1, 1981 in Bombay , India ) is a Dutch author and journalist .
Life
Van der Kwast has an Indian mother and a Dutch father. The family moved to the Netherlands in his youth. The boy went to school there and achieved national importance in sport with his achievements in the discus throw . However, he gave up the sport and studied economics .
Van der Kwast published a collection of short stories and a novel using two pseudonyms before his breakthrough as a writer in 2010 with the novel Mama Tandoori , in which his mother Veena plays the main role in the family history. At that time he was editor-in-chief of the Dutch literary magazine Passionate Magazine and organized literary events . In 2011 and 2012 he was featured with a satirical column in the internet edition of the Dutch evening newspaper NRC Handelsblad .
Van der Kwast lived and worked with his partner and two children in Bolzano in South Tyrol , but today the family lives in Amsterdam again . He has written two other novels that have also been published in German.
